Heads up: if the Lintrock baseline file in the Quarrow repo drifts from main, CI fails with a "stale baseline" error even when the code is fine. Quick fix is to regenerate the baseline on a clean checkout and re-push. If a customer build is blocked, confirm the failing run matches the token below before escalating.

build token for yadug-yagag: htk21_c863c33eb8b82c0c9c152

We found three services dropping the header when requests pass through the async queue, which breaks end-to-end traces and makes incident review painful. The fix adds middleware that re-injects the header from queue metadata. To reproduce or verify, use the staging environment running the build identified by the token below.

session token of kawig-bajep = htk14_1c822b2bdc3712

## Runbook: Catalogue Import Account Recovery

If the Thistledown library catalogue import fails with repeated auth errors, the importer account has likely been locked by the upstream provider after stale credentials. Do not retry blindly; each attempt extends the lockout. Instead, open the recovery console, verify the lockout timestamp, and restore access using the passphrase recorded below.

recovery phrase for fajeg-kawep: druix-gorius-briax-ulaeth-fraox-lammir-pelox-jormir-pelwyn-julir